@staticmethod
def _isolate_config(env: dict[str, str], config_home: Path) -> None:
"""Point every scrapy.cfg location (see
:func:`scrapy.utils.conf.get_sources`) at ``config_home``.
``XDG_CONFIG_HOME`` is read by Scrapy on all platforms, while
``~/.scrapy.cfg`` goes through :func:`os.path.expanduser`, which uses
``HOME`` on POSIX and ``USERPROFILE`` on Windows. The working directory
stays at the repository root (no scrapy.cfg) so subprocess coverage data
is still collected there.
"""
env.pop("SCRAPY_PYTHON_SHELL", None)
env["HOME"] = str(config_home)
env["USERPROFILE"] = str(config_home)
env["XDG_CONFIG_HOME"] = str(config_home)

@pytest.fixture
def restore_sigint():
"""Shell.start() installs SIG_IGN as the SIGINT handler; restore it."""
handler = signal.getsignal(signal.SIGINT)
try:
yield
finally:
signal.signal(signal.SIGINT, handler)
def _no_reactor_crawler(monkeypatch: pytest.MonkeyPatch) -> Crawler:
"""Return a crawler that reports ``TWISTED_REACTOR_ENABLED=False``.
A genuine no-reactor crawler cannot be built while a Twisted reactor is
installed (as it is during the test run), so we build a normal crawler and
make its settings report the reactor as disabled, which is all the shell
code looks at.
"""
crawler = get_crawler()
real_getbool = crawler.settings.getbool
def fake_getbool(name: str, *args: Any, **kwargs: Any) -> bool:
if name == "TWISTED_REACTOR_ENABLED":
return False
return real_getbool(name, *args, **kwargs)
monkeypatch.setattr(crawler.settings, "getbool", fake_getbool)
return crawler
